The cruise typically begins in Memphis, Tennessee, a city deeply rooted in music history and home to the legendary Beale Street Before boarding the riverboat, take some time to explore Memphis and immerse yourself in the rhythm and blues scene Visit Graceland, the former home of Elvis Presley, and pay your respects to the King of Rock ‘n’ Roll at his final resting place Stroll through the historic Sun Studio, where the likes of Johnny Cash, Jerry Lee Lewis, and B.B King recorded some of their most famous hits.

Upon arriving in New Orleans, you’ll be greeted by the vibrant sounds and flavors of the Big Easy Immerse yourself in the lively atmosphere of the French Quarter, where street performers and jazz musicians fill the air with music Indulge in the city’s world-famous cuisine, from gumbo and po’boys to beignets and bananas foster.
While in New Orleans, be sure to explore the city’s many historic sites and cultural attractions Visit the National WWII Museum, stroll through the Garden District’s elegant mansions, and take a steamboat ride along the Mississippi River memphis and new orleans cruise. Don’t miss the chance to join a guided tour of the city’s iconic cemeteries, where above-ground tombs and ornate mausoleums tell the stories of New Orleans’ colorful past.
